Are concentrated solar panels better than photovoltaic solar panels?
Concentrated Solar systems offer higher efficiency and reliability, but come with higher installation costs and a larger environmental footprint. On the other hand, Photovoltaic Solar panels are more affordable and scalable, with lower maintenance requirements and a smaller environmental impact.
What is the difference between PV and CSP power?
In this paper we saw that the energy efficiency of modern commercial Photovoltaic (PV) power systems is approximately 20%, while Concentrated Solar Power (CSP) systems are closer to 30%. Despite this, PV is still economically favored, as it is cheaper than CSP power by roughly a factor of 2.
